Project: Stream Feature Extractor

Changelog for version: 1.0.0


Stories in Ready This is the first version of the QGIS Stream feature extractor plugin. The purpose of this plugin is to provide a tool that lets you easily extract features from a stream network. The list of currently supported features consists of:

  • well
  • sink
  • crossing
  • self intersection
  • pseudonode
  • confluence
  • tributary
  • watershed
  • indeterminate bifurcation

In the future we may add more such rules. You can find more information about this open source project on our GitHub Home Page. This plugin was sponsored by: Landesbetrieb fuer Hochwasserschutz und Wasserwirtschaft Sachsen-Anhalt.

Feature: User options

A user options panel lets you configure the behaviour of the tool. The following options are supported:

  • node search distance: the search distance that will be used to determine of nodes are converged or not. The distance is calculated in map units of your stream layer.
  • show intermediate layer: if this is enabled, the intermediate layer containing node scores will be shown on analysis completion.
  • remote fault logging: if this is enabled, any critical errors will be logged on our Sentry fault logging server, making it easier for us to debug them.
